BIOTONE Advanced Therapy Massage Creme is a hypoallergenic, fragrance-free massage lotion designed for professional use. It offers a rich, non-greasy texture that provides ideal glide and workability, reducing the need for reapplications. Formulated with skin-nourishing, nut-free natural oils, this cruelty-free product is made in the USA and perfect for sensitive skin, delivering both effective massage performance and skin hydration.

For maximum slip and/or glide.
This massage cream is top notch and very high quality. Before you order this you should know that this cream is for those who like a LOT of slip or glide when massaging. This wouldn't be the best for deep tissue or myofascial work. But for basic Swedish or general massage use, this is perfect. Most massage cream will stay on a spoon when you scoop it out of the container. This will actually drip and run off the spoon since it is thinner than most other creams. If you prefer a thicker cream, like the Biotone Organic, this might not be your best choice. I actually prefer something thicker but my wife uses a LOT more cream than I do and she far prefers this thinner cream. It's almost the consistency of a lotion but not quite. The main ingredients of this cream are: Blend of Apricot Oil (Prunus armeniaca), Sesame Oil (Sesamum indicum), and Grapeseed Oil (Vitis vinifera), Canola Oil, Octyl Palmitate (Coconut Oil Ester), Vegetable Glycerin, Glycine, and Glycinates (Amino Acids), Grapeseed Extract. If you are allergic to any of these or think your clients might be, then avoid this cream. We haven't found any problems with it so far! Highly recommended for those who prefer lots of glide.
